Got a Burst Pipe? Turn Off Your Main Water Valve
You must recognize just how to shut off your main water line if you deal with a ruptured pipe. Do not wait for a plumbing emergency prior to learning how to get this done. Besides, apart from emergency leaks, you will certainly need to switch off your main water valve for plumbing repair services or if you leave for a long journey. Learn even more about it in this tiny guide.

Must This Constantly Be Shut down?


Other than emergency situations, repairs, or long getaways, you may not need to turn off the primary valve. For example, so one fixture has issues, you can switch off the branch shutoff in that area. By doing this, you can still make use of water in various other parts of the house. For finest results, call a reputable plumber for emergency situations.

Where is This Primary Shutoff Located?


The major water line supply can vary, so you might need to locate time to find out where it is. Unfortunately, when your residence is getting soaked as a result of a burst pipeline, you do not have the luxury of time during an emergency. Hence, you must get ready for this plumbing dilemma by learning where the valve lies.
This shutoff valve can resemble a ball valve (with a lever-type deal with) or an entrance shutoff (with a circle faucet). Positioning depends upon the age of your home as well as the climate in your area. Check the following common spots:
  • Inside of Residence: In chillier environments, the city supply pipes encounter your residence. Examine typical energy locations like your cellar, laundry room, or garage. A likely location is near the water heater. In the basement, this valve will go to your eye level. On the other major floors, you may require to bend down to find it.

  • Outdoors on the Outside Wall: The major shutoff is outside the home in tropical environments where they do not experience wintertime. It is usually linked to an outside wall surface. Check for it near an exterior faucet.

  • Outdoors by the Street: If you can not find the valve anywhere else, it is time to inspect your road. Maybe outside beside your water meter. Maybe below the gain access to panel near the ground on your road. You may need a meter secret that's sold in equipment shops to take off the panel cover. You can find 2 valves, one for city use as well as one for your home. Make sure you turned off the ideal one. As well as you will certainly know that you did when none of the taps in your home launch freshwater.


  • Steps to Take When a Pipe Bursts


    Careful planning comes in handy especially when there is an emergency situation at home. For example a burst water pipe. The damage caused can be catastrophic if not attended to immediately.



    Water pipes may burst due to high pressure, rust or below freezing temperatures that end up buckling and cracking them open.



    It is advised to insulate the pipes especially ahead of the cold season just to be safe. However, even with proper measures, it is still common to deal with a burst pipe at least once.


    Find The Pipe Burst


    First, locate the burst pipe immediately. At times, the pipe may have a slow but consistent leak. In any case, it can cause a lot of damage to the building. Once you figure out where the leak is, switch off the main power. This step cannot be ignored as water and electricity together form a lethal combination. It’s advised to switch off all appliances to prevent electrocution.


    Turn Off Water Supply


    Once the leak is found, it is vital to turn off the water supply. The main water supply shutoff valve is often located outside.


    Inspect The Damage


    The next step is to check the broken pipe for damage. Here, you should be able to determine if a repair will do the job or if the pipe would need to be replaced.


    Fix The Pipe


    Consider giving a call to your local plumber. Only an expert can fix damaged water pipes properly and prevent them from damage in the future. They are equipped to handle such issues and have materials such as heavy-duty tape to seal the pipes.
